I want to nominate the first book in the Traveling Cook series by Faith Martin or Joyce Cato. It was first published in 2010 as “Birthdays Can be Murder”, but later editions are titled “The Birthday Mystery”. It is a lighthearted cozy mystery with red herrings galore. I posted a favorable 3 star review. I usually give enjoyable cozy mysteries a maximum of 3 stars. I was sure I knew who the murderer was and I was so very wrong!
